Drew Sanders is one of the most versatile defenders in the SEC, and a big reason why Arkansas defense is playing well late in the season.

Sanders leads the Razorbacks in tackles with 96, which is third in the SEC, and also has a team-high 12.5 tackles for a loss, which is second in the SEC behind Alabama’s Will Anderson.

Arkansas pointed out the rare stat that since 2000, only two FBS players have totaled 95 or more tackles with at least 12 tackles for loss, eight sacks, three forced fumbles, a fumble recovery and an interception in a single season:

  • Buffalo LB Khalil Mack (2013)
  • Arkansas LB Drew Sanders (2022)

It’s quite an improvement from last season, when Sanders played in 12 games with 3 starts and totaled 24 tackles, including 2.5 for loss and one sack.
